Australia's Takeovers Panel received an application from Humm Group (ASX:HUM) founder and former Chair Andrew Abercrombie seeking a review of the Panel's decision to make a declaration of unacceptable circumstances in Humm Group, according to a Friday Australian bourse filing.
A review panel has not been appointed at this stage and no decision has been made whether to conduct proceedings, the Takeovers Panel said.
It had earlier made a declaration of unacceptable circumstances in relation to an application by Akat Investments regarding the planned acquisition of Humm by Credit Corp Group (ASX:CCP) because of their effect on the control, or potential control, of Humm.
Humm Group's shares fell past 2% in recent trading on Friday.
